In June 2005, Sirsi and Dynix, two important library automation vendors, merged to form SirsiDynix. Part of the strength of both of those companies through their respective histories has been the active role taken by their customers in making their products — and their companies — better and stronger.

The Gordian Knot is an independent effort — not sponsored by SirsiDynix, CODI or UUGI — to try to begin bringing those users together to make their voices heard at this important time of development of the new, merged company. It’s important for customers of Sirsi products and Dynix products to get to know each other — and to get to know each other’s products and ideas — so that the future direction of the merged company can really be about taking the best qualities of its products and moving them forward in response to the needs of libraries and their patrons.

We’d like for The Gordian Knot to become a collaborative space for customers to talk about news from the merged company and its customer libraries, discuss the features and foibles of its products, report on national and regional user group conferences and other meetings, and look at important trends and new developments in librarianship and discuss how we would like to see the company respond. We’re hoping to really get this new blog kicked off with some good blog coverage of CODI’s 2005 conference, to be held in Minneapolis, 7-9 November 2005.
